The property

The Chalet is a pleasant lodge located in a lovely holiday park in the heart of Freshwater East, Sir Benfro. Just a short stroll from the beach and a local pub, this open-plan retreat is perfect for small families or friends seeking a delightful coastal escape. Upon entering the property, you will be greeted by the open-plan area, where the well-equipped kitchen awaits any budding chef to cook up a storm for all the family to enjoy around the dining table for four. After dinner, retire to the sitting room, where you can relax in front of the gas fire and watch your favourite shows on the TV. When it's time to rest, choose from one of the two bedrooms, a king-size and a twin (bunk beds), both offering a place to rest your eyes after a day of coastal exploration. Outside, the non-enclosed front garden is a lovely spot to catch some fresh air and enjoy a morning cup of coffee on the lawn. The Chalet, a pleasant cottage resting on a lovely holiday park in the village of Freshwater East, Sir Benfro. Near pub and beach. Open plan. In National Park. Pembroke 4.4 miles.

Two bedrooms: 1 x king-size, 1 x twin (bunk beds). Bathroom with bath, shower over, basin, and WC. Open-plan living space with kitchen, dining area, and sitting area with electric fire

Electric heating. Oven, hob, microwave, fridge/freezer, washing machine, dishwasher. TV, WiFi. Fuel and power inc. in rent. Bed linen inc. in rent. Please bring your own towels. Non-enclosed front garden with lawn and patio. Sorry, no pets and no smoking. Pub 0.2 miles, beach 0.3 miles, shop 2.4 miles. Note: Step up to property, please take care. Note: The property is located on a dog free site. Note: There is limited phone signal at the property
